Former Dignitas CS:GO team to sign with Danish football club according to report

Earlier in the week it was reported that the Dignitas CS:GO team will leave the organisation when their contracts expire at the end of the year. Now a new report suggests that the team will be heading to Danish football club F.C. Copenhagen.

F.C. Copenhagen have recently entered the world of eSports, with a commitment to pick up FIFA players, a CS:GO team and a Dota 2 team. Now, according to a report from Dot eSports’ Thiemo Brautigam, the football club has found its CS:GO team in the form of the Dignitas roster.

The announcement is not expected to be made until early next year, when the Dignitas contracts officially expire, however the deal is supposedly all but done.

Rene “cajunb” Borg, Kristian “k0nfig” Wienecke, Mathias “MSL” Lauridsen, Ruben “rubino” Villarroel, Emil “Magisk” Reif, and coach Casper “Ruggah” Due will all play on the team, which will compete under the F.C. Copenhagen name.
